A staffing solutions company based in Scunthorpe is seeking a skilled Crane Operator to safely lift and move steel products within a port or industrial setting. This permanent role offers a competitive salary of £15.01 per hour, guaranteed overtime, and various benefits including medical support, flexible working, and excellent training opportunities.

The ideal candidate will possess crane operator certification and strong safety awareness, ensuring efficient handling of heavy loads within a dynamic work environment.

How to prepare for a job interview at Nicholas Associates Group Limited

✨Know Your Crane Basics

Make sure you brush up on your crane operation knowledge before the interview. Be ready to discuss different types of cranes, their functions, and safety protocols. This shows that you’re not just certified but genuinely understand the equipment you'll be working with.

✨Safety First!

Since safety is a top priority in this role, prepare to talk about your safety awareness and past experiences. Think of specific examples where you successfully handled heavy loads or dealt with safety challenges. This will demonstrate your commitment to maintaining a safe work environment.

✨Flexibility is Key

With flexible hours being a perk, be prepared to discuss your availability and willingness to work overtime. Highlight any previous experiences where you adapted to changing schedules or took on extra shifts, showing that you’re a team player who can handle the demands of the job.

✨Ask About Training Opportunities

Show your enthusiasm for growth by asking about the training opportunities mentioned in the job description. This not only indicates your desire to improve your skills but also helps you gauge how the company invests in its employees’ development.
